Caramel Filled Ginger Cookies - Ginger Cookies filled with caramel are a delicious twist on traditional soft chewy ginger snaps!

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 2 teaspoons baking soda
- 1 ½ teaspoons ground ginger
- 1 teaspoon cinnamon
- ¼ teaspoon salt
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- ½ cup shortening
- ¼ cup unsalted butter
- ¼ cup molasses
- 1 large egg
For Assembly
- 24 soft caramels such as Werthers Soft Caramels
- ⅓ cup brown sugar
- ⅓ cup granulated sugar
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F.
Cookie Dough
- Combine flour, baking soda, ginger, cinnamon, & salt in a small bowl. Mix with a whisk and set aside.
- With a mixer on medium, cream sugar, shortening, & butter until fluffy. Add in molasses and egg.
- With mixer on low, add in flour mixture until completely combined.
Assembly
- Combine white and brown sugar in a small bowl. Set aside.
- Unwrap each caramel and shape it into a small flat circle. Wrap 2 tablespoons of cookie dough around each caramel and roll into a ball. Roll the ball in the sugar mixture.
- Place each ball about 1 ½" apart on a parchment-lined pan. Bake for 9 minutes or until edges are slightly browned.
- Cool for 5 minutes on the pan before moving to a wire rack to cool completely.
Notes
- We have only made this recipe with shortening as it makes the cookie soft and chewy while keeping it from spreading too much. If you use all butter, the cookies may spread too much.

- Soft Werther’s are our favorite choice for caramels. A caramel that is hard and chewy will be hard and chewy once the cookie cools so choose one that is soft when you buy it

- The caramels will set once the cookies cool. For softer caramel, cookies can be microwaved for 8-10 seconds before eating.
-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 7 days.
- Freeze prepared dough in zippered bags for up to 3 months. Freeze cooled cookies in a zippered bag for up to 4 months.
